Status published Medium CVE-2025-40902

HTML injection in Users in Guardian/CMC before 26.1.0

Vulnerability Description

A Stored HTML Injection vulnerability was discovered in the Users functionality due to improper validation of an input parameter. An authenticated user with administrative privileges can create a malicious user whose username contains HTML tags. When a victim attempts to delete a group containing the affected user, the injected HTML renders in their browser, enabling phishing and possibly open redirect attacks. Full XSS exploitation and direct information disclosure are prevented by the existing input validation and Content Security Policy configuration.

Credits & Attribution

The following person or organization is credited with identifying this vulnerability, as recorded in the NVD database:

  • This issue was found by Stefano Libero and Andrea Palanca of Nozomi Networks Product Security team during an internal investigation.
